Hippo Hobo Bag

Hiya

Here's a bag I made a few days ago. I used the Hippo Hobo pattern, by Emkie Designs. I used faux leather for the first time, which was ok, just tricky to sew folded seams as you can't press it flat, and you have to use clips instead of pins. It was nice to use, though. I also used 3mm scrim for the first time, instead of fleece, but I wish I hadn't - it's a bit too bulky! Next time I will stick to the fleece! But overall, I'm pretty pleased with the new bag :)

A Totoro Koda Bag, with Cork Fabric

Hi! I bought some Totoro fabric panels a while ago, without much of a plan for them, but they were cute... I also had some cork fabric that I'd been hoarding - I was a bit scared of using it, because it's pricy so I didn't want to waste it, and also because I wasn't sure if it would be difficult to use. But the Totoro panel looked lovely against the cork, and the panel was also the right size for the Koda bags I've been making, so I decided to bite the bullet and try making a cork Koda bag!

And now I am completely in love with cork. It feels so soft, and although it's thick I didn't need to use a special foot on my machine, and my denim needle worked fine. It's just lovely to work with, and I love the look and feel of it. I'm so pleased with how this bag turned out, and it's definitely for me - I don't think I could part with it!








This is the Koda Cross Body Bag, a free pattern by Huff 'n Cuffs

Koda Bags, and Matching Things

Hiya! I made four Koda bags for friends - I love this pattern! I chose the fabric specifically for each person - Chickens for hazel, who has two chickens (Henrietta and Talula), Unicorns for Sanj, who currently has a unicorn obsession, Tigers for Rashmi, it's her favourite animal, and Penguins for Linda, partly because she likes them, but mainly because she pronounces them 'pengwings', which I will never get bored of!





I used Chicago screws to fix the straps, as the denim was too thick to sew - first time I have used them, but now I am hooked!
